Cork Tips You Must Know

* Book your hotel early in the spring or fall to snag the best deals, as prices soar during summer and around Christmas.

* Summer sees a surge of tourists, while festivals like the Cork Jazz Festival in October can drive up prices and limit hotel availability.

* From Cork Airport, a bus ride into the city costs about $10, or opt for a taxi at around $25. Within the city, buses and walking are budget-friendly options.

* To save money, look for accommodations offering meal discounts and purchase a Leap Card for cheaper public transport fares.

* While Cork is generally safe, exercise caution in the city's Northside at night and stay aware of your surroundings.

Frequently asked question

Which hotels in Cork offer the best views of the River Lee?

The Clayton Hotel Cork City and The Kingsley Hotel provide stunning river views right from your room.

Are there hotels in Cork near historic attractions like the English Market?

Yes, the Imperial Hotel Cork City is just a stone's throw away from the English Market.

What are the best hotels for adventure activities in Cork?

Hotels like The Metropole Hotel Cork offer packages for kayaking and hiking in the scenic local landscapes.

When is the best time to visit hotels in Cork for good weather and fewer crowds?

Visiting in late spring or early fall offers pleasant weather and fewer tourists.

What hotels provide easy access to beaches around Cork?

While not directly on the beach, Rochestown Park Hotel & Leisure Centre is a short drive to popular coastal spots.
